Mr.Tasty wrote:
I also didn't see how Oh Brother Where Art Thou was based on Homer’s The Odyssey.


It wasn't based on The Odyssey, it was inspired by it. For example, his name is Ulysses, the journey he undertakes, the sirens (the three girls in the river), the cyclopes (the bible salesman), etc.

I believe the sheriff following George Clooney's character is supposed to be Poseidon. Poseidon was hounding Odysseus almost the whole time during his 20 year journey.
